Who Needs a French Driving License?

  • Non-EU/EEA Residents: If you are a non-EU/EEA resident, you can drive in France with your home country's driving license for up to one year after transferring to France. After this period, you will require to obtain a French driving license.
  • EU/EEA Residents: If you are an EU/EEA local, your home nation's driving license is usually valid in France. However, if you move to France completely, you may need to exchange your license for a French one, especially if your license is from a nation that does not have a reciprocal agreement with France.
  • Visitors: Visitors can drive in France with an international driving authorization (IDP) together with their valid home country driving license for as much as one year.

Actions to Obtain a French Driving License

  1. Identify Your Eligibility

    • Non-EU/EEA Residents: You will need to take a theory test and a practical driving test in France.
    • EU/EEA Residents: You may be able to exchange your license for a French one without taking a test, supplied your home nation is part of a mutual agreement with France.
  2. Gather Required Documentation

    • Valid Passport or National ID Card
    • House Permit (if appropriate)
    • Current Driving License
    • Evidence of Address in France (e.g., utility costs, lease agreement)
    • Medical Certificate (required for all candidates, typically gotten from a regional doctor)

    • Registration: Register for the theory test online on the official ANTS (Agence Nationale des Titres Sécurisés) website.
    • Research study: Study the French road code and traffic laws. The test is typically conducted in French, however translations are readily available for some languages.
    • Test: The theory test consists of multiple-choice concerns. You must score a minimum of 35 out of 40 to pass.
  4. Take the Practical Driving Test

    • Driving School: Enroll in a driving school (auto-école) to receive the essential training. Driving schools in France are extremely controlled and should fulfill specific standards.
    • Scheduling: Schedule your useful driving test through your driving school or straight with the prefecture.
    • Test: The useful test includes a series of maneuvers and a road test. The inspector will examine your driving abilities, understanding of traffic laws, and capability to deal with the car safely.
  5. Exchange Your License (if relevant)

    • Application: Submit an application to the prefecture in your department.
    • Documents: Provide all the required documents, including your current driving license, passport, house authorization, and evidence of address.
    • Medical Certificate: Ensure you have a legitimate medical certificate.
    • Fees: Pay the required costs for the license exchange.
  6. Get Your French Driving License

    • Processing: The processing time can vary, however it normally takes a few weeks to a few months.
    • Pickup: Once your application is approved, you will need to get your French driving license from the prefecture.

Extra Information

  • Age Requirements: You must be at least 18 years old to make an application for a French driving license.
  • Language Proficiency: While the test can be equated into some languages, a basic understanding of French is highly useful and typically required for practical driving.
  • Fees: The charges for the theory test, dry run, and license exchange vary. Inspect the ANTS site for the most up-to-date information.
  • Renewal: French driving licenses stand for 10 years and can be restored online or at the prefecture.
